Research paper rubric: Title Page
The title page of your research paper should be formatted in accordance with the main requirements established by the authority of your academic institution.
Research paper rubric: Abstract
The abstract should be about 200 words long. It should briefly tell about your project.
Research paper rubric: Introductory Paragraph
It is obligatory to include in this section the following: a hypothesis you will prove in the body of your research paper, purposes you are going to achieve, and explanations of why you have chosen to investigate this very topic.
Research paper rubric: Materials and Methods
The materials of your research paper rubric should briefly present the equipment you are going to use for your investigation. In the methods section of research paper rubrics, state the ways you going to apply to achieve the purposes set.
Research paper rubric: Results
You should be very objective when talking about the results. Sum up the outcomes got. Present each of them, but do not provide any analysis. You will present it later, in the discussion section.
Research paper rubric: Discussion
This part is an analysis of the results. Explain what you have achieved and what you have failed to achieve.
Research paper rubric: References
The reference page of your research paper should present all sources used.
Research paper rubric: Appendices
List your tables, graphs, pictures, and photos if there are any.
